Frequently Asked Questions
What are the vaccination requirements for my dog to attend daycare in Littlefork?
Most daycares in the Littlefork area require proof of up-to-date vaccinations, typically including Rabies, DHPP (Distemper, Hepatitis, Parainfluenza, Parvovirus), and Bordetella (kennel cough). Given our proximity to wildlife, ensuring your pet is protected is crucial. Some facilities may also require a negative fecal test. Always check with your chosen provider for their specific list.

How do you handle dogs that are not well-socialized or have special needs?
Many local daycares offer separate areas or individualized care for dogs that are shy, senior, or have special needs. They can provide one-on-one playtime or quiet rest periods away from the main group. It's essential to discuss your pet's temperament and any specific requirements, such as medication administration or mobility issues, during the initial evaluation to ensure it's a good fit.
What should I bring for my dog's first day of daycare?
For your dog's first day, you should bring proof of vaccinations, a completed registration form, and a secure collar with an ID tag. It's also wise to bring their regular food if they will be there over a mealtime. Due to our variable North Minnesota weather, you might also consider a coat for your dog in the winter if they are sensitive to the cold during outdoor potty breaks.
Are there any local considerations for daycare related to the weather or environment in Littlefork?
Absolutely. Daycares in Littlefork must be prepared for harsh winters and hot summers. In winter, outdoor playtime may be shortened and indoor facilities should be well-heated. In the summer, providers should have plans for air-conditioning and managing insects like mosquitoes and ticks, which are prevalent near the Rainy River and surrounding woods. Always ask about their specific weather and pest control policies.
